About the role

This a new and exciting role within Camden’s newly forming Academy. We are looking for an experienced social worker who is an accredited Practice Educator who will work closely with the Academy manager in ensuring the social workers in the service are well supported. You will support, mentor, and develop a range of innovative training and learning opportunities to help Newly Qualified Social Workers (NQSWs) in their Assessed and Supported Year of Employment (ASYE) complete their professional development requirements for this year.  Youi will also be integral to the on ongoing development of our Academy and supporting learning and practice development opportunities, across the whole service. 

This post is exempt from the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act and will require an Enhanced DBS.

About you

We would love to hear from you if you hold a social work qualification and have at least 4 years’ post qualifying experience. You will also need to hold a Practice Educator Award (PEPs 1 with a view to doing PEPs 2) and be Social Work England registered.

The ideal candidate will have sound knowledge of the Children Act 1989 and other legislation governing work with children and families. You will hold a strong commitment to anti-racist and anti-discriminatory practice and have the ability to support, motivate and inspire staff as well as support individuals and teams through change.

We need someone that has experience of supporting the learning and development of others within Children’s Social Care Services, as well as experience of developing and embedding systemic ideas and practices within a children’s social care environment. You will be able to deliver best practice in relation to young people who are vulnerable and at risk of coming into local authority care.
